首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

阻止Microsoft OData客户端请求完整的元数据

Microsoft OData是一种开放的数据协议,用于通过HTTP协议在不同的应用程序之间共享和访问数据。OData客户端是指使用OData协议与OData服务进行通信的应用程序或工具。

阻止Microsoft OData客户端请求完整的元数据意味着限制客户端获取完整的数据模型和结构信息。这可能是出于以下几个原因:

  1. 安全性:完整的元数据可能包含敏感信息,如数据库结构、表名、列名等。限制客户端获取完整的元数据可以减少潜在的安全风险。
  2. 性能优化:完整的元数据可能包含大量的信息,获取完整的元数据可能会增加网络传输的数据量和请求的处理时间。限制客户端获取完整的元数据可以提高性能。
  3. 数据保护:限制客户端获取完整的元数据可以防止未经授权的访问和数据泄露。
  4. 简化开发:完整的元数据可能包含复杂的数据模型和关系,限制客户端获取完整的元数据可以简化开发过程,减少对数据模型的依赖。

在实际应用中,可以通过以下方式来限制Microsoft OData客户端请求完整的元数据:

  1. 配置权限:通过配置OData服务的权限,限制客户端对元数据的访问权限。可以根据需要,只允许客户端获取部分元数据或者不允许获取元数据。
  2. 数据脱敏:对于包含敏感信息的元数据,可以进行脱敏处理,将敏感信息进行模糊化或者替换,以保护数据的安全性。
  3. 数据筛选:在OData服务端实现数据筛选功能,只返回客户端需要的元数据信息,减少不必要的数据传输和处理。
  4. API设计:在设计OData服务的API时,可以根据实际需求,只暴露必要的元数据信息,隐藏不必要的细节。

腾讯云提供了一系列与云计算相关的产品,如云服务器、云数据库、云存储等,可以帮助用户构建和管理云计算环境。具体产品信息和介绍可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券